Зачастую устанавливая новый программный пакет, расширение или библиотеку, можно встретить файлы с расширением .md (Markdown). Markdown — это простой и в то же время лёгкий язык разметки текста. Его можно легко конвертировать в HTML и другие форматы разметки. Удобно читать такие файлы не отрываясь от консоли.
Вот несколько простых шагов чтобы иметь возможность быстро прочитать такие файлы в терминале Ubuntu. Команды легко адаптировать для любой другой операционной системы.
Для начала нам понадобится утилита pandoc, которая позволяет конвертировать различные форматы документов между собой.
sudo apt-get install pandoc
Теперь прочитать markdown-файл в консоли можно такой командой:
pandoc -t plain README.md | less
Или непосредственно в консольном браузере Lynx:
pandoc README.md | lynx -stdin
Если Lynx всё ещё не установлен:
sudo apt-get install lynx
Для удобства вызова можно внести быструю команду в .bashrc:
vim ~/.bashrc
В конец файлы добавим:
mdl() { pandoc "$1" | lynx -stdin; }
Сохраним файл:
:wq
+ Enter
Применим новые правила:
source ~./bashrc
Теперь читать любой markdown-файл в уонсоли можно так:
mdl README.md